Question: Dear doctor,

I had a small & hard pimple kind of thing since 5-6 years. It is on my back below the shoulder and next to the spinal cord (not on spinal cord). Since last 4-5 months, it has grown in size. I was not having any sensation if i touch it. Since last week i am feeling mild sensation. No pain as such.

Should i do something about it or leave it?
My local doctor suggested it is a "cyst" and i can get it surgically removed at my own time.

Please guide.

Brief Answer:
It seems sebaceous cyst

Detailed Answer:

Hi,

It seems to be sebaceous cyst and you can get it removed. It is a minor OPD surgery and you don't need to be admitted.
